Message from the Director

Mike Van Hofwegen, Executitve Director

I am sometimes asked why I am serving as the director of a community organization in a primarily Latino area.  Why me?
The reason is that I love the people who live here. My passion and calling is to serve the Monument Community - Latinos and others. My children were born in Costa Rica where I learned Spanish and grew to appreciate people from all different backgrounds. I’ve also grown though other experiences, such as losing our home during a hurricane in Miami and working closely with survivors of abuse in Vancouver, Canada.

Career Development
Career Development

The Career Development program is designed to assist welfare recipients to obtain or prepare for employment, as well as achieve financial independence. We assist participants in the process of acculturation, English as a second Language, Soft Skills and guidance to enter work force.

Youth Programs
Youth Programs

Our youth programs which include Go Get It! (GGI), offers a tutoring and mentorship program. The program strives to create a community that empowers and prepares underserved youth with the personal and academic development necessary for college. GGI hopes to increase career success by connecting students to mentors, and parents who give back to our community.
